Man who represented himself is found guilty of trying to assassinate Trump at Florida golf course
And the man accused of trying to kill Donald Trump on his Florida golf course last September is convicted on all five charges. Ryan Routh was found guilty of attempting to assassinate a major presidential candidate, assaulting a Secret Service agent, and 3 federal gun charges. Roth acted as his own attorney. There was a dramatic moment just after the verdict was read. Roth apparently tried to stab himself in the neck with a pen. Courtroom officers stopped him from hurting himself. He now faces life in prison when he’s sentenced on December 18th.
